How can I export the content of a stored procedure using a SQL Statement?

    If by ‘Content’ you are talking about the code, look into sp_helptext()

    http://msdn.microsoft.com/en-us/library/ms176112.aspx

    Here’s a sample based on the old PUBS sample database

    USE pubs;
    GO
    EXEC sp_helptext 'pubs.dbo.byroyalty';
    GO
    

    And here are the results

    Text                                                                                      --------
    CREATE PROCEDURE byroyalty @percentage int
    AS
    select au_id from titleauthor
    where titleauthor.royaltyper = @percentage
    

    BUT, if by ‘Content’ you mean the results; you can either run the proc with the ‘Results to File…’ setting, or ‘Results in Grid’ and right click in the grid, and do a ‘Save as…’
